Bill Bruce, head of Animal Services in Calgary, Alberta, has achieved international status for his progressive and compassionate Animal Control. Bill has two certified veterinarians and four qualified teachers on his Animal Control staff.
His Officers are all certified mediators; his partnerships included the police and animal rescue trained firefighters with equipment for animals on all fire trucks. An on-site spay/neuter clinic opened this past summer to increase the availability of services for low-income residents.
Most animals entering this shelter need and receive dental surgery paid for by Bill. Anything else needed to increase the adoptability of each animal is performed at this clinic.
There are no healthy, adoptable animals killed in Calgary! None! No tax payer dollars are spent to fund the five million dollar budget for this Animal Control. This Animal Control gives grants to rescue groups and every year, a $250,000 grant to the Humane Society
